| description | Compared with general data fusion algorithms that fuse different space characteristics of data generated at the same time, a time series based node level data fusion algorithm constrained by real time management was proposed to study the different time features of the same space in industrial WSNs, which can meet real time management and is a ef- ficient management way to these requirements. Theoretical analysis and experiments show that it has decreased the time of sending data, reduced 28% of the energy consumption, extended the network lifecycle, and saved the communication bandwidth. |
